上一篇 下一篇 分享链接 返回 返回顶部

Vue项目中高效引入外部JS的完整指南

发布人:lengling 发布时间:2026-05-12 01:00 阅读量:50



活动:桔子数据-爆款香港服务器,CTG+CN2高速带宽、快速稳定、平均延迟10+ms 速度快,免备案,每月仅需19元!! 点击查看

Vue项目中高效引入外部JS的完整指南

引言

在Vue项目中,有时我们需要引入外部的JavaScript库或脚本来增强项目的功能。但是,如果处理不当,可能会引起各种问题,如性能下降、代码冲突等。本文将详细介绍如何在Vue项目中高效地引入外部JS,并推荐一个值得信赖的服务器购买平台——桔子数据。

1. 手动引入外部JS

在Vue项目中手动引入外部JS是最直接的方法。你可以在public/index.html中通过

这种方法的好处是简单快捷,但缺点是它会在全局范围内注册该脚本,可能会造成命名冲突或污染全局命名空间。

1.2 在Vue组件中通过import语句引入

如果你希望在Vue组件中引入外部JS,可以这样做:

import yourScript from 'path/to/your-script.js';

然后你可以在组件的mounted钩子中初始化该脚本:

mounted() {
  yourScript.init(); // 假设你的脚本有init方法
}

这种方法的好处是只会在当前组件的范围内使用该脚本,避免了全局污染。但要注意,这种方法可能会因为模块加载顺序问题导致脚本无法立即使用。

2. 使用动态导入和Vue异步组件

为了进一步优化性能,你可以使用Vue的异步组件和动态导入来按需加载外部JS。这样只有当组件被访问时,相关的JS才会被加载,从而减少初始加载时间。

import(/* webpackChunkName: "your-chunk-name" */ 'path/to/your-script.js').then(module => {
  // 使用module中的方法或变量等
  module.init(); // 假设你的脚本有init方法
});

这种方式结合了动态导入和Vue异步组件的优点,可以在需要时才加载JS,有效减少应用的大小和初始加载时间。

3. 服务器购买推荐:桔子数据

为了确保你的Vue项目能够快速、稳定地运行,选择一个可靠的服务器提供商至关重要。在这里,我推荐桔子数据(Orange Data)。桔子数据是一家提供高性能云服务器和优质技术支持的公司,非常适合开发者和企业用户。他们的服务包括但不限于:

  • 高可用性:提供多个地区节点,确保用户访问速度快且稳定。
  • 可扩展性:根据需要轻松升级配置和带宽。
  • 安全保障:提供DDoS防护和SSL证书等安全服务。
  • 技术支持:24/7全天候客服支持,随时解决你的问题。
目录结构
全文
关于Centos源停止维护导致源失效解决方案

重大通知!用户您好,以下内容请务必知晓!


由于CentOS官方已全面停止维护CentOS Linux项目,公告指出 CentOS 7和8在2024年6月30日停止技术服务支持,详情见CentOS官方公告。
导致CentOS系统源已全面失效,比如安装宝塔等等会出现网络不可达等报错,解决方案是更换系统源。输入以下命令:


bash <(curl -sSL https://www.95vps.com/linux/main.sh)

然后选择阿里云或者其他源,一直按回车不要选Y。源更换完成后,即可正常安装软件。


如需了解更多信息,请访问: 查看CentOS官方公告

查看详情 关闭
通知